What is a Submersible Pump?
A submersible pump is a mechanical device that is hermetically sealed and operates underwater. When submerged, the pump converts rotational energy from an electric motor into kinetic energy, pushing fluid to the surface. Unlike standard pumps which draw fluid upward, submersible pumps work by pushing the fluid to the surface from below, which allows them to handle a variety of applications, from drainage to irrigation.
Features of 12 Volt DC Submersible Pumps
The 12 Volt DC submersible pump operates on direct current (DC) electricity, ensuring efficiency and low power consumption. Here are some notable features that make these pumps stand out
1. Energy Efficient Operating at 12 volts means that these pumps can be powered by batteries, making them ideal for locations lacking direct electrical access. They are optimal for solar applications as well.
2. Compact Design These pumps are typically smaller and lightweight compared to their higher voltage counterparts, making them easier to transport and install.
3. Versatile Applications They are used in various settings, from aquariums and water features to agricultural irrigation and water filtration systems.
4. Durability Many models are constructed from corrosion-resistant materials, allowing them to withstand harsh environments both underwater and out.
Applications
12 Volt DC submersible pumps are utilized in diverse fields
- Agriculture Farmers use these pumps for irrigation, efficiently delivering water to crops in remote fields. - Marine In aquaculture, they are frequently used to maintain optimal water conditions in fish tanks and ponds. - Environment They play a crucial role in environmental monitoring by allowing the extraction of samples for analysis from wells and other bodies of water.
- Construction These pumps assist in dewatering sites, particularly in areas prone to flooding or water accumulation

1. Portability Their smaller size and low weight make 12 Volt DC submersible pumps easy to move from one site to another. This portability is invaluable for temporary setups or in situations where a long-term installation is not feasible.
2. Low Power Requirement The 12-volt operation allows these pumps to be connected to vehicle batteries or solar panels, making them suitable for off-grid or temporary use cases.
3. Quiet Operation Unlike gas-powered pumps, DC submersible pumps are relatively quiet, making them ideal for use in residential areas without disturbing the peace.
4. Ease of Use Many models are designed for straightforward installation and operation, making them accessible even for those without extensive technical knowledge.
Considerations
While 12 Volt DC submersible pumps offer many advantages, there are also factors to consider before purchase
- Performance Restrictions These pumps typically have limitations in terms of flow rates and pressure. It’s essential to evaluate whether the pump's specifications meet your requirements.
- Battery Life When using rechargeable batteries, users must consider how long they will last during operation, as continuous or high-demand use may deplete power quickly.
- Maintenance Needs Periodically checking for clogs and ensuring seals are intact is crucial to prolonging the pump’s lifespan.
